How much do part time monster com j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 3,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time monster com in the United States is $17.80,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.42 and $19.95 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are part-time jobs on Monster.com?

Part-time jobs on Monster.com refer to employment opportunities listed on the Monster.com job portal that require employees to work fewer hours per week than full-time positions, typically less than 35-40 hours. These jobs span various industries and roles, allowing individuals to maintain a flexible work schedule. Monster.com provides a platform where job seekers can search, apply, and filter part-time job listings according to their preferences and qualifications.

Position Overview
This is a perpetual vacancy announcement that is filled based on need only. All applications are kept on file for when a need arises. Only when a need arises will applicants be contacted.
Position Summary
The College of Business seeks qualified candidates to teach as part-time resource faculty. Availability depends on the needs of the university each semester: therefore, you may not be contacted immediately. Your credentials will remain on file for 1 year from the date you submit an application. At that time, current applicants will be asked to re-apply.
Adjunct faculty positions are part-time temporary assignments that are based on the needs of the university.
Requirements
Minimum Job Requirements:
Minimum requirements for most subject areas include a master's degree in the discipline and/or a master's degree with 18 hours in a related discipline. College-level teaching experience and/or terminal degree desired. Salary is based on degree and experience, and paid on credit hour basis.
